Join Gallagher’s Risk Placement Services (RPS) team as a Broker. You will play a key role in helping businesses protect what matters most. This role is all about building relationships, finding opportunities, and delivering tailored insurance solutions. If you are passionate about making a difference and enjoy working in a collaborative environment, this could be the perfect fit for you. This is a production role with sales goals and metrics.
In this role, you’ll connect with clients to understand their unique needs and provide insurance solutions that work for them. You’ll identify new business opportunities, build strong relationships, and deliver exceptional service. By staying informed about industry trends and collaborating with internal teams, you’ll ensure clients receive the best advice and support. You’ll also attend industry events to expand your network and promote RPS services.
